Output 171f005bed333e7957621a18bf87f5091e16779df67c30d7bfda218f5280ce00:21

value
315366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a374026d8082201eecf99fc4aa91f8939a29b34 OP_EQUAL
address
35YEVUjzMezrfk4bKiZhLzZKQpg6RhZCqi
transaction
171f005bed333e7957621a18bf87f5091e16779df67c30d7bfda218f5280ce00
confirmations
279248
spent
true